An analytical methodology to efficiently monitor 77 pesticides in hazelnut samples has been developed in this research for the first time. A QuEChERS (quick, easy, effective, rugged, and safe) sample preparation was applied with a liquid chromatography tandem mass spectrometry (LC-MS/MS) methodology. Validation of the methodology was performed in accordance with SANTE/11945/2015. Favorable validation coefficient (0.99), limit of detection (LOD) (2-11 mu g/kg), limit of quantification (LOQ) (4-37 mu g/kg), recovery (64-130%), repeatability (1-18%) and reproducibility (4-28%) values were obtained. Samples of real hazelnuts were successfully tested using this methodology. Acetochlor, boscalid, carbendazm, chlorantraniliprole, chloridazon, diflubenzuron, fenarimol and fluopyram pesticide residues were detected in commercial hazelnuts. The quantities of these residues were significantly lower than MRLs which were published by the European Union (EU). The findings indicate that the current method can be used effectively for multi-pesticide residue control of hazelnuts by the food control institutions of governments.
